Henry's Hamburgers was a fast food chain founded in 1954 and grew to approximately 200 locations at its peak during the 1960s. The chain continued to have success until the mid seventies when struggles began and sales slowly began to decline.
Eventually this lead to the closure of all locations, with the exception of one location in Michigan that is independently owned and operated.
